High performance iron core linear motor

cpc iron core linear motors, designed for high-acceleration applications, offer high force density, easy heat dissipation, low cogging force and smart features like a heat dissipation casing and built-in hall sensor and over-temperature switch.

Heat dissipation design

In a cpc iron core motor the outer casing is made of aluminum, increasing heat dissipation area and lowering thermal resistance.

Low cogging

By skewing the magnets the transition zone characteristics can be refined. Using advanced software analysis cpc arrived at a design with low cogging force to achieve higher precision motion control.

High winding density

Winding density percentage is higher than 92.
